To the Honorable . . . Senate and House of Representatives of the Uni[ted] Sta[tes], in Congress assembled.
The Subscribers, citizens of the county of Adams, State of Pennsylvania, respectfully pray your honorable bodies, that the provisions in the Act of Congress of March 3d 1847, requiring postage to be paid on all newspapers circulating in the mail within 30 miles of the office of publication; and also that part of the Same Act, requiring the pre-payment of 3 cents postage on each transient newspaper sent in the mail, be repealed, and that such of the modifications of said act be made as shall more effectually provide for a Uniform system of cheap postage on letters, &c.
